My very basic understanding of the situation is that Messi has played for the national team ever since 2004, whenever he was on break from Barcelona. Over the years since then, Argentina (with Messi) has tried again and again to win the World Cup (and the Copa America), but consistently failed despite regularly advancing to finals. BECAUSE Messi was on the team, Argentina routinely and perhaps unfairly got billed as "favorites" to win, with criticism in the press being focused disproportionately on Messi when they didn't. I don't know how bad the situation in Argentinian media got, but even the western English outlets were picking it up. "Messi plays better for Barcelona than for his home country, Messi isn't Argentinian enough, Messi keeps too much to himself and doesn't sing the anthem,etc etc etc". Maradona famously commented that Messi was "a great person, but had no personality," and that it was useless to try to make a leader out of him because he caved under pressure (referring to Messi reportedly being sick from nerves before the world cup games).
(note: gotdam rivalry. Of the people named who would be better and more stylish leaders, Cristiano Ronaldo was up top )
The pressure DID get to Messi in the end - he issued a statement in 2016 saying he would retire from international football, but there was a huge home campaign to get him to come back to the team. Argentina still didn't win the 2018 World Cup (players of opposing teams said that their strategy against Argentina was not letting them pass to Messi). And so on, and so forth.

World Cup Anime of the day: Sayonara Watashi no Cramer
Tumblr media
Alt Title: Farewell, My Dear Cramer
Released: 2021
Women’s soccer has been falling in popularity in Japan. However, there are quite a few teams who are fighting to keep the game alive. Onda is one such person. She previously played on boys teams, but now she will have to leave this behind to join Warabi Seinan High School’s soccer team. Overtime she might just help overturn the popularity of women’s soccer.

FOOTBALL
A short note on football
Tumblr media
Picture from : Pinterest (aesthetixx)
Association football, usually known as football or soccer, is a team sport played between two teams of 11 players using a spherical ball. It has roughly 250 million players in over 200 countries and regions, making it the most popular sport in the world. The game is played on a pitch, which is a rectangular surface with a goal at each end. The purpose of the game is to score more goals than the opposing team by getting the ball over the goal line and into the opposing goal in 90 minutes or less. Football is played according to a set of rules known as the Laws of the Game. The football has a circumference of 68–70 cm (27–28 in). The two teams compete to get the ball into the opposing team's goal (between the posts and under the bar) and score a goal. Except for goalkeepers within the penalty area, players are not permitted to use their hands or arms to touch the ball while it is in play. Players may strike or pass the ball with any part of their body except their hands. they mainly use their feet. The side with the most goals at the end of the game wins; if both teams have scored an equal number of goals, a draw is declared, or the game proceeds into extra time or a penalty shootout, depending on the competition's structure. Each team is led by a captain who, according to the Laws of the Game, has just one formal responsibility: to represent their team in the coin toss and during kick-off or penalty kicks.
Tumblr media
Picture from : Pintrest (Jessica ✨)
The International Federation of Association Football (FIFA; French: Fédération Internationale de Football Association) governs football on a global scale, hosting World Cups for men and women every four years.  Since 1930, the men's FIFA World Cup has been held every four years, with the exception of the 1942 and 1946 editions, which were cancelled due to World War II. For a spot in the finals, around 190–200 national teams participate in qualification tournaments organised by continental confederations. Every four years, the finals event is conducted, with 32 national teams participating over four weeks. It is the world's most prestigious men's football competition, as well as the most extensively televised and followed the athletic event, surpassing the Olympic Games. Similarly, the FIFA Women's World Cup has been held every four years since 1991, despite the fact that women have played football since its inception. The 2019 FIFA Women's World Cup in France drew a record-breaking 1.12 billion viewers.

China withdraws from hosting 2023 AFC Asian Cup due to COVID19
New Post has been published on https://www.timesofocean.com/china-withdraws-from-hosting-2023-afc-asian-cup-due-to-covid19/
China withdraws from hosting 2023 AFC Asian Cup due to COVID19
Tumblr media
Beijing (The Times Groupe)- The Asian Football Confederation (AFC) announced on Saturday that China has withdrawn from hosting the 2023 Asian Cup due to COVID19 pandemic, which was to be held in ten Chinese cities next year.
The AFC announced in a statement that it has been informed by the Chinese Football Association that it will not be able to host the tournament.
“The AFC acknowledges the exceptional circumstances caused by the Covid19 pandemic, which led China to relinquish its hosting rights,” the statement said.
According to the governing body, it will “continue to work closely with its commercial partners and stakeholders in charting the course forward, and remain grateful for their understanding and support during this period.”
“Further details about the next steps regarding the hosting of the Asian Cup 2023 will be announced in due course,” the statement said.
At the AFC Extraordinary Congress in Paris on June 5, 2019, China was chosen to host the tournament.
The 2022 Asian Games, which were scheduled to be held in Hangzhou, China, were postponed previously due to the pandemic.
Likewise, the 2021 Asian Youth Games Shantou, which were scheduled to take place in the Chinese city of Shantou, were also canceled.
